    P0430

    Before anyone spends money on new cats, which also means replacing the exhaust manifold.......for 700$ or more each..!!! Try this. At the end of the cat converter pipe is a flange that joins to another pipe. This joint has a gasket. If there is a leak it can cause the P0430, you might not even...
